<p><strong>Bengaluru, 13th September 2025</strong> – The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council (HCSSC) successfully organized the Industry Meet under the esteemed chairmanship of <strong>Shri K.L. Ramesh, Chairman – HCSSC</strong>, in the presence of the Council’s Board Members <strong>Ms. Jesmina Zeliang (Co-Chairman), Mr. Om Prakash Prahladka (General Secretary), Mr. Rishi Soni (Executive Member), Mr. Dinesh Kumar (Executive Member), Mr. Nirmal Bhandari (Executive Member), Mr. Krishan Kumar (CEO)</strong> along with other esteemed Board Members and dignitaries of the Council at <strong>La Marvella, Bengaluru.</strong> The event brought together industry leaders, and key stakeholders from Karnataka, Kerala, Tamil Nadu, and Andhra Pradesh to deliberate on the future of the Handicrafts and Carpet industry.</p>
<p>In his address, <strong>Shri K.L. Ramesh</strong> emphasized the critical role such industry engagements play in strengthening the sector, ensuring sustained growth, and preserving India’s rich heritage of Handicrafts and Carpet sector. He urged all industry members to actively participate in shaping skill development strategies that align with industry needs and emerging market trends.</p>
<p><strong>Mr. Krishan Kumar, CEO-HCSSC</strong>, further reinforced the Council&#8217;s commitment towards facilitating structured skill development interventions, bridging skill gaps, and promoting sustainable livelihoods for artisans and weavers. He remarked, “This platform serves not only to identify industry challenges but also to collaboratively evolve actionable solutions, ensuring that the sector remains vibrant and competitive.”</p>
<p>The meeting’s key discussions revolved around:</p>
<p>• Assessing the subsector and product-wise industry size across districts and clusters.</p>
<p>• Mapping craft-wise skill gaps and artisan concentration in key clusters.</p>
<p>• Evaluating the feasibility of setting up Centres of Excellence within industry premises.</p>
<p>• Defining the industry’s skilled manpower requirements for the short and long term</p>
<p>• Reviewing existing skilling and training programs and identifying future needs</p>
<p>• Understanding the need for advanced technologies and futuristic qualifications.</p>
<p>• Preserving dying traditional crafts requiring urgent attention.</p>
<p>Industry representatives from Karnataka, Kerala, Tamil Nadu, and Andhra Pradesh unanimously expressed their belief in the value of such forums. They shared that these deliberations provided not only clarity on immediate challenges but also offered insightful perspectives for a sustainable and progressive way forward.</p>
<p>The event concluded with a networking lunch, facilitating further interactions between industry members, policy makers, and skill development stakeholders.</p>

<p style="text-align: left;"><strong>Bangalore/New Delhi, 23rd December 2024:</strong> Mr. K L Ramesh has been appointed as the new Chairman of the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council (HCSSC), effective 23rd December 2024. The announcement was made during the recent Governing Council meeting, where Mr. Ramesh was welcomed with great enthusiasm. Mr. Ramesh brings a wealth of experience in leadership roles across various organizations. He has served as Vice President (1996–1998) and President (1998–2000) of the All India Agarbathi Manufacturers Association (AIAMA), Chairman of FAME R&amp;D Center (2000–2004), and Regional Convener (South Zone) and Vice Chairman of the Export Promotion Council for Handicrafts (EPCH). His extensive contributions include roles as Chairman of the Import Raw Materials Committee at Karnataka Agarbathi Manufacturers Cooperative Society (KSAMCS) and Co-Chairman of the Governing Council at HCSSC, New Delhi.</p>
<p>&nbsp;</p>
<p>In addition to his professional endeavors, Mr. Ramesh has actively contributed to social and community services. He is the President of Sri Sai Kutumbam Charitable Trust, Trustee of the Sri Shirdi Saibaba Temple Trust (Channapattana), and General Secretary of Asha Kiran Dialysis Center under AMCT. Mr. Ramesh is also a Member of the Community Services Committee of the Rotary Club of Bangalore and COA Member of Rotary Bangalore Vidyaalaya.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<h3 style="text-align: justify;">Hon’ble Minister of State, MSDE Shri. Rajeev Chandrasekhar inaugurated the First Consignment of export of Namda Products made by the artisans of Kashmir, skilled and upskilled under the PMKVY-Special Project</h3>
<p style="text-align: justify;"><strong><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ignright" src="https://hcssc.in/wp-content/uploads/2023/07/Press-Release_Namda-Export-1.jpg" alt="" width="404" height="303" />New Delhi, 14th July 2023 (Friday): </strong>Under the flagship skilling scheme Pradhan Mantri Kaushal Vikas Yojana by Hon’ble Prime Minister Shri. Narendra Modi ji in a bid to empower the country’s youth with employable skills, Hon’ble Minister of State for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ship Shri Rajeev Chandrasekhar on Friday, 14th July 2023 inaugurated the first consignment of Export of Namda products to England from Srinagar, India.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">During the launch, the Hon’ble MoS said this is a proud moment for all the stakeholders with such a defining outcome of the program, which Hon’ble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i ji has visioned for the Skill India Mission. He also said that such efforts to bring traditional and heritage products to the world market will be continued for the years to come. This is a successful example of creating new opportunities and prosperity for the artisans in association with the Industry and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council to establish a viable ecosystem in the handicrafts and carpet sector.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Shri Rajeev Chandrasekhar, Hon&#8217;ble Minister of State for Skill Development and Entrepreneurship, Electronics and Information Technology visited the traditional and heritage crafts cluster of Dimapur, Nagaland at Sovima Village, during a two-day official visit to Nagaland.</p>
<p>Dimapur, Nagaland, is known for its traditional arts and crafts. The city of Dhansiri is located near the Dhansiri River. Because bamboo grows abundantly here, artists have learnt to create a variety of ornamental and functional products from it. If markets are expanded and demand is enhanced, there is still a lot of room for more jobs to be generated in this area.</p>
<p>Ms. Jesmina Zeliang, Executive Member, and Mr. Krishan Kumar, CEO, both from the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council, showed him around the Training Centre, where more than 600 artisans and weavers have been trained through an industry-based training programme and have since been connected with the industry.</p>
<p>Ms. Jesmina Zeliang highlighted the need of industry collaborations in taking the region&#8217;s cultural traditions and heritage crafts to the next level in order to ensure long-term employment and promote the country&#8217;s export of handcrafted products. She also underlined the necessity for a Centre of Excellence where artisans may interact directly with stakeholders, with the stakeholders&#8217; job being to connect them to national and international markets.</p>
<p>Hon’ble Minister of State Shri Rajeev Chandrasekhar stated that the Ministry will place a greater emphasis on traditional skilling, re-skilling, and up-skilling, as well as collaborating with industry to help skilled craftspeople gain market access.</p>
<p>He also advised that more cluster-based training programs with industry connections, self-employment options, and a micro-entrepreneurial approach be implemented and expanded for the overall benefit of the region&#8217;s traditional heritage crafts.</p>
<p>The Sector Skill Council also aims to establish a Centre of Excellence in various traditional crafts clusters of Nagaland for skilling, re-skilling, and up-skilling the existing artisans and weavers, starting with Sovima Village, Dimapur, Nagaland, with the goal of promoting and developing traditional handloom and handicrafts products.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>During a two-day official visit to Jammu and Kashmir, Hon’ble Minister of State Shri Rajeev Chandrasekhar visited the traditional crafts cluster of Mirgund Pattan, Baramulla.</p>
<p>The visit was part of a Government of India outreach programme aimed at connecting with people on the ground and monitoring the execution of different Central Government Schemes in the UT.</p>
<p>Mr. Arshad Mir, Chairman of the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council, and Mr. Krishan Kumar, CEO of the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council, took him around the centre, which is well-equipped with all of the infrastructure and raw materials for the region&#8217;s traditional crafts, such as carpets, embroidery, paper machine, and Namda products.</p>
<p>Mr. Arshad Mir also briefed the Hon’ble Minister on the process of making handicrafts, as well as the sector&#8217;s growth and possibilities. The Chairman stressed the need for skill development in the handicraft industry in order to not only resuscitate the region&#8217;s traditional and cultural heritage crafts, but also to provide work possibilities for artists and weavers.</p>
<p>Hon’ble Minister Shri Rajeev Chandrasekhar expressed his delight after speaking with the artisans about the great art and talent displayed by the locals. He stated that a specific emphasis will be placed on the development of local artists through the skilling and up-skilling program. He also presented certificates of recognition to local artists who had successfully completed training and assessments in the various job roles of the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council in accordance with the National Skills Qualifications Framework as part of the Skill India Mission.</p>
<p>Jammu and Kashmir handicrafts have gained international acclaim for their delicate refinement and artistic grace. These crafts have a wide range of applications and are in high demand. There are approximately five lakh artists in the state who rely only on handicrafts for a living, and there is still a lot of scope for more jobs to be created in this sector if markets are extended and demand is boosted.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>New Delhi-30<sup>th</sup> October 2021 &#8211; </strong>Hon’ble Minister of State,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ship, Shri. Rajeev Chandrasekhar visited Indian Handicrafts and Gifts Fair-IHGF-Delhi Fair on 30<sup>th</sup> Oc tober 2021 at IEML, Greater Noida organized by Export Promotion Council for Handicrafts-EPCH. Shri. Rakesh Kumar, Director General-EPCH, Shri. Arshad Mir, Chairman-HCSSC and Mr. Krishan Kumar, CEO-HCSSC welcomed the Minister and walked him through the Fair and briefed him about the vibrant and heritage products of Handicrafts exhibited by the different Industry members/Exporters in the event. The Minister also interacted with the Industry Members/Exporters and MSME enterprises from North East States, Southern States and Jammu &amp; Kashmir who briefed him the different categories of the products that are displayed by each of them in the fair. The Minister visited the exhibition stall of Handicrafts and Carpet Sector Skill Council which is being set up to introduce and promote the activities of the Council under Skill India Mission among the International Buyers and other visitors in the fair. The Hon’ble Minister during the event said that he is highly impressed with the kind of International promotion is being done of traditional and heritage crafts of India through IHGF Delhi Fair.</p>
<p>IHGF is amongst Asia&#8217;s largest gifts &amp; handicrafts fair, held biannually (Spring &amp; Autumn edition) and is organised by Export Promotion Council for Handicrafts (EPCH).
